    Shubman Gill reveals behind-the-scenes moments with Rohit Sharma and Virat Kohli
    As India prepare to begin a new chapter in ODIs under Shubman Gill, the young captain spoke about his relationship with Rohit Sharma (BCCI Photo)

    NEW DELHI: As India prepare to begin a new chapter in ODIs under Shubman Gill, the young captain spoke about his relationship with Rohit Sharma after taking over the ODI leadership ahead of the three-match series against Australia. The first ODI of the series is scheduled for Sunday at Perth’s Optus Stadium.“Whatever the narrative might be outside, there has been no such thing between us. It is just like old times. He is very helpful, and he always shares his experiences. I have been asking him for his suggestions. I asked him, ‘What would you have done on this wicket if you were the captain?’ I like to pick the brains of other players,” Gill told reporters in Perth on Saturday.

    “I have a good equation with both Virat and Rohit bhai. I always take their advice, and they are never hesitant when it comes to giving their take,” he added.Gill acknowledged the challenge of following in the footsteps of some of Indian cricket’s greatest leaders — MS Dhoni, Kohli, and Rohit — all of whom have had remarkable success as captains.“First Mahi bhai, then Virat bhai, and now we’ll carry forward the legacy that Rohit bhai has built. There’s so much experience there. I’ve spoken with both Virat bhai and Rohit bhai about how to take this team forward, what kind of culture we want to maintain, and their experience will be extremely valuable for us,” he said.The young captain has often cited both legends as major inspirations. When the team left for Australia, Rohit was seen hugging Gill, while a video also captured Kohli patting him on the back, reflecting their support and camaraderie.Both Rohit and Kohli are making their international return for the first time since India’s Champions Trophy 2025 win and will now play under Gill’s leadership.“When I was a kid, I used to idolise both Virat Kohli and Rohit Sharma. The kind of game and skills they displayed and the hunger they had were truly inspiring. It’s a big honour for me to be able to lead such legends of the game and learn from them. Rohit Sharma and Virat Kohli are among the best white-ball cricketers in the world. The experience and skill they bring are extremely important for the team and make a huge difference,” he said.
